
Regal Chlorine and Bromine Neutralizer Bottle 1lb
Product Overview
A proven choice for quickly correcting chemical overdoses without the need for a partial drain and refill.
This 1 LB bottle of Sodium Thiosulfate is what pool techs reach for when chlorine levels exceed the safe 4.0 ppm threshold. Regal Chlorine and Bromine Neutralizer provides a controlled way to lower sanitizer levels after a heavy shock treatment or a chlorinator malfunction. Unlike generic reducers, this formula is specifically refined to assist with metal stain treatments by clearing residual oxidizers that can interfere with sequestering agents.

Product Details
Sodium Thiosulfate 100%
1 lb per 10,000 gallons to lower chlorine by approximately 10 ppm
Compatibility
- Do not mix directly with acids or other pool chemicals in the same bucket.
- Safe for all pool finishes including plaster, vinyl, and fiberglass.

Common Questions & Instructions
How much Regal Chlorine and Bromine Neutralizer do I need for my pool?
For a standard 10,000-gallon pool, adding 1lb of this neutralizer will typically lower the chlorine level by approximately 10 ppm, though you should always test in increments to avoid bottoming out your levels.
Can I swim immediately after adding this neutralizer?
You should wait at least 30 minutes for the product to circulate through the filtration system and then re-test the water to ensure chlorine is between 2.0 and 4.0 ppm before allowing swimmers back in.
Does this product affect my pool's pH or Cyanuric Acid levels?
This neutralizer does not add stabilizer (CYA) or calcium hardness, making it a clean solution for lowering sanitizer without drifting other critical water balance parameters that could cause scaling or cloudiness.
